Freigeben über


DXVADDI_VIDEOPROCESSBLTFLAGS Struktur (d3dumddi.h)

Die DXVADDI_VIDEOPROCESSBLTFLAGS Struktur identifiziert Änderungen der aktuellen Zieloberfläche von der vorherigen Zieloberfläche.

Syntax

typedef struct _DXVADDI_VIDEOPROCESSBLTFLAGS {
  union {
    struct {
      UINT BackgroundChanged : 1;
      UINT TargetRectChanged : 1;
      UINT ColorDataChanged : 1;
      UINT AlphaChanged : 1;
      UINT Reserved : 12;
      UINT DestData : 16;
    };
    UINT Value;
  };
} DXVADDI_VIDEOPROCESSBLTFLAGS;

Angehörige

BackgroundChanged

Ein UINT-Wert, der angibt, ob die Hintergrundfarbe der Zieloberfläche geändert wurde. Das Festlegen dieses Elements entspricht dem Festlegen des ersten Bits des 32-Bit-Value Members (0x00000001).

TargetRectChanged

Ein UINT-Wert, der angibt, ob das Zielrechteck der Zieloberfläche geändert wurde. Das Festlegen dieses Elements entspricht dem Festlegen des zweiten Bits des 32-Bit-Value Members (0x00000002).

ColorDataChanged

Ein UINT-Wert, der angibt, ob Formatinformationen für die Zieloberfläche geändert wurden. Das Festlegen dieses Elements entspricht dem Festlegen des dritten Bits des 32-Bit-Value Members (0x00000004).

AlphaChanged

Ein UINT-Wert, der angibt, ob der planare Alphawert für die Zieloberfläche geändert wurde. Das Festlegen dieses Elements entspricht dem Festlegen des vierten Bits des 32-Bit-Value Members (0x00000008).

Reserved

Dieses Element ist reserviert und sollte auf Null festgelegt werden. Das Festlegen dieses Elements auf Null entspricht dem Festlegen des fünften bis sechzehnten Bits (0x0000FFF0) des 32-Bit-Werts Members auf Nullen.

DestData

Ein UINT-Wert, der Zieldaten des Videoprozessors enthält. Das Festlegen dieses Elements entspricht dem Festlegen der siebzehnten bis dreißig Sekunden (0xFFFF0000) des 32-Bit-Value Members. Die folgenden Bits können festgelegt werden:

DXVADDI_DESTDATA_RFF (0x0001)

DXVADDI_DESTDATA_TFF (0x0002)

DXVADDI_DESTDATA_RFF_TFF_PRESENT (0x0004)

Value

Ein 32-Bit-Wert, der Änderungen an der aktuellen Zieloberfläche von der vorherigen Zieloberfläche identifiziert.

Anforderungen

Anforderung Wert
mindestens unterstützte Client- Verfügbar in Windows Vista und höheren Versionen der Windows-Betriebssysteme.
Header- d3dumddi.h (include D3dumddi.h)

Siehe auch

D3DDDIARG_VIDEOPROCESSBLT